Keller & Associates Inc., a company in Manchester, NH that provides business services to a small group of manufacturing companies including Kalwall Corporation and Structures Unlimited, Inc., is looking for an Accounting & Administrative Assistant. Your primary role is to manage day to day accounting tasks while providing administrative support to various departments within the organization.
Administrative Assistance:
- Coordinate interdepartmental communication through emails, memos, and calls.
- Manage office tasks, including ordering supplies, maintaining records, and handling mail.
- Prepare presentations, reports, and documentation for Senior Level Management.
Accounting Assistant:
- Manage accounts receivable by preparing invoices and applying payments.
- Assist with accounts payable
- Enter financial transactions into accounting software accurately and completely.
- Maintain organized records of financial transactions and related documentation.
- Assist with month-end closing and audit preparation.
- Collaborate with the accounting team to ensure efficient operations.
- Perform other clerical and administrative duties related to the accounting function as assigned.
Qualifications:
- High school diploma or equivalent; Associate's degree preferred.
- Experience as an administrative assistant or in a similar clerical role.
- Knowledge of basic accounting principles and bookkeeping practices.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, Outlook) and accounting software.
- Strong communication, organizational, and problem-solving skills.
- Ability to multitask and prioritize in a fast-paced environment.
- Exceptional attention to detail.
